RJ53 LFH is a 2003 Kia Magentis in Blue with a 2,000c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2003 Kia Magentis models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.2% with a typical mileage of 55,306 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Kia Magentis f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,721 recorded failures. If you're considering buying RJ53 LFH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Kia Magentis typ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 23 years old, this Kia Magentis is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
